Transaction f374542421d9c32d04812d1128ee53655b59a8189b342123e1744368caefad40
2 Input
2 Outputs
- f374542421d9c32d04812d1128ee53655b59a8189b342123e1744368caefad40:0
- f374542421d9c32d04812d1128ee53655b59a8189b342123e1744368caefad40:1
value 138769
address 1NKduoZzgmTUCRsZwQVDEwQJQY8HvMrBpy
value 7986162
address 35R3DmL13P3sCfmj1yS26JKGnAsBYhooM6